Round about the year 388 a Christian mob, led by their bishop, attacked and burnt down a synagogue in the town of Callinicum, in Mesopotamia. A group of monks stole the synagogue’s valuables and for good measure also destroyed a neighbouring chapel belonging to a gnostic sect, neither Christian nor Jewish. The destruction of a synagogue was not an uncommon event, but this one became the most famous of all similar incidents...
